Weather Alerts An air quality alert is in effect Monday from 11 a.m. to 11 p.m. The New York State Department of Environmental Conservation has issued an Air Quality Health Advisory for New York, Bronx, Kings, Queens, Richmond, Nassau, Suffolk, Westchester, Rockland, Orange and Putnam counties from 11 a.m. to 11 p.m. EDT on Sunday. Outdoor air quality is expected to exceed an Air Quality Index (AQI) value of 100 for the pollutant ground-level ozone.
